Understanding Lower Back Pain
Lower back pain can result from a variety of causes, including muscle strains, herniated discs, degenerative disc disease, spinal stenosis, and other conditions affecting the spine. It can range from mild discomfort to debilitating pain that interferes with work, daily activities, and sleep. Identifying the underlying cause is essential for developing an effective treatment plan.
Types of Lower Back Pain
Common symptoms of lower back pain include:
- Dull or sharp pain in the lower back
- Stiffness or reduced range of motion
- Muscle spasms or tightness
- Pain that radiates down the legs
- Difficulty standing or walking for extended periods

Personalized Treatment Options
Our approach to treating lower back pain is centered around personalized care and evidence-based treatments. Depending on the severity and cause of your pain, treatment options may include:
- Physical Therapy: Targeted exercises and stretches to strengthen the muscles and improve flexibility.
- Medications: Pain relievers, anti-inflammatory drugs, and muscle relaxants to manage symptoms.
- Injections: Corticosteroid injections or nerve blocks to reduce inflammation and pain.
- Minimally Invasive Surgery: Procedures such as discectomy or spinal fusion for severe cases not responsive to conservative treatments.
- Lifestyle Modifications: Guidance on posture, ergonomics, and activity modifications to prevent future pain.
